Well....I think I found WHY I have one hot cylinder. But, in discovering the problem, another has cropped up. Namely a broken intake boot screw. Fortunately (if theres such a thing) it broke on the outer cyl and its the outside screw.
Now, short of removing the head and getting it machined out..what are my options before I touch anything. I have shot it with "Gunk" penetrating oil to start soaking it.
I do have new O-rings and stainless capscrews on order. Also, I think I will order new boots. These ones are not very squishy
